-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
第PAGE页共NUMPAGES页
2026年智能家居行业研发工程师的面试要点与参考题目
一、基础知识(共5题,每题10分,总分50分)
智能家居行业涉及硬件、软件、网络通信等多领域知识,需掌握基础概念和技术原理。
1.题1(10分):简述智能家居中常用的无线通信技术及其优缺点比较。
参考答案:
智能家居中常见的无线通信技术包括Wi-Fi、Zigbee、Z-Wave、BLE(蓝牙低功耗)和NB-IoT等。
-Wi-Fi:传输速率高,覆盖范围广,但功耗较大,适合连接高带宽设备(如摄像头、智能电视)。
-Zigbee:低功耗、自组网能力强,适合多设备场景(如灯光、温控器),但传输距离有限。
-Z-Wave:抗干扰能力强,适合安全性要求高的场景(如门锁),但设备兼容性较差。
-BLE:功耗极低,适合短距离交互(如智能手环),但传输速率较慢。
-NB-IoT:低功耗广域网技术,适合远距离、低速率设备(如智能水表),但延迟较高。
解析:考察对无线通信技术的理解,需结合智能家居场景分析各技术的适用性。
2.题2(10分):解释物联网(IoT)与智能家居的关系,并说明智能家居中常见的设备交互协议。
参考答案:
物联网是智能家居的基础,通过传感器、网络和智能设备实现人、家、环境的互联互通。智能家居是物联网在家庭场景的落地应用。
常见交互协议包括:
-MQTT:轻量级消息传输协议,适合设备间低带宽通信。
-CoAP:基于UDP的物联网协议,适合低功耗设备。
-HTTP/S:传统Web协议,适合云平台数据传输。
-Modbus:工业级协议,部分智能家电采用。
解析:考察对物联网架构和协议栈的理解,需结合智能家居实际场景。
3.题3(10分):描述智能家居中常见的传感器类型及其应用场景。
参考答案:
-温湿度传感器:用于调节空调、加湿器等。
-人体红外传感器:用于自动开关灯、安防报警。
-光照传感器:自动调节灯光亮度,节能环保。
-烟雾/燃气传感器:火灾和燃气泄漏检测。
-门窗磁传感器:安防监控。
解析:考察对智能家居硬件栈的理解,需结合实际应用场景。
4.题4(10分):简述智能家居中常见的网络安全威胁及其防护措施。
参考答案:
-威胁:设备被黑客控制(如智能音箱监听)、数据泄露、中间人攻击。
-防护措施:
-采用强加密协议(如TLS/SSL)。
-定期更新固件,修复漏洞。
-设备分权限管理,避免越权访问。
-采用安全芯片(如SE)保护敏感数据。
解析:考察对智能家居安全问题的认知,需结合行业实际案例。
5.题5(10分):解释什么是“智能家居生态”,并举例说明主流生态平台。
参考答案:
“智能家居生态”是指由多个品牌设备通过统一平台互联的生态系统,用户可通过单一APP控制所有设备。
主流生态平台:
-AmazonAlexa(小爱同学)。
-GoogleHome(米家)。
-AppleHomeKit(苹果HomeKit)。
-米家生态(小米)。
解析:考察对智能家居行业格局的理解,需结合市场主流平台分析。
二、编程与开发(共5题,每题15分,总分75分)
智能家居研发工程师需具备扎实的编程能力,熟悉嵌入式开发、云平台对接等技能。
1.题6(15分):假设你需开发一款支持多平台(iOS/Android/Web)的智能家居APP,请简述开发流程和技术选型。
参考答案:
-技术选型:
-前端:ReactNative(跨平台开发),或Flutter(性能优化)。
-后端:Node.js+Express(快速开发),或Python+Django(大数据处理)。
-数据库:MongoDB(文档存储),或Redis(缓存)。
-开发流程:
1.需求分析(设备接入协议、用户交互逻辑)。
2.原型设计(UI/UX设计)。
3.编码实现(前后端分离,API对接)。
4.测试(单元测试、集成测试)。
5.发布与迭代(持续优化性能和兼容性)。
解析:考察全栈开发能力,需结合行业实际项目经验。
2.题7(15分):编写一段代码,实现智能家居中温度传感器的数据采集与上报(假设使用Python和MQTT协议)。
参考答案:
python
importpaho.mqtt.clientasmqtt
importrandom
importtime
MQTT配置
client=mqtt.Client()
client.connect(,1883,60)
defpublish_temp():
temp=random.uniform(18,28)#模拟温度数据
client.publish(home/temperature,f{temp:.2
您可能关注的文档
最近下载
- 江苏省南通市海门区2024-2025学年九年级上学期期末考试数学试卷 (原卷版+解析版).docx VIP
- 精品解析:湖北省楚天协作体2025-2026学年高三上学期12月月考数学试题(原卷版).docx VIP
- 2024年新人教版英语七年级上册全册教学课件 Unit 7 第五课时 Section B 2a-2b.ppt VIP
- 网络营销--网络营销实例分析.ppt VIP
- 全科医生转岗培训考试(理论考核)题库及答案(2025年贵州).docx VIP
- jm-b-3z使用说明.doc VIP
- 元音字母在单词中的发音规律.doc VIP
- 人教版小学数学四年级下册期末试卷 (6).doc VIP
- 空压机安全风险告知卡.pdf VIP
- 人教版六年级数学下册同步课时练.pdf VIP
原创力文档


文档评论(0)